On Tuesday 26 August 2008 06:23:47 pm Vidar Hokstad wrote:
> Package: php5-pgsql
> Package: php-db
>
> I'm getting segmentation faults on exit when using php-db with php5-
> pgsql. I cut it down to the test script below.
>
> The problem seems to appear on exit, but consistently appear when
> connecting to a postgres database, and not when no database connection
> is made.
>
> Please let me know what additional information would be most useful to
> you.
>
> <?php
>
> require_once("DB.php");
>
> $db = DB::connect("pgsql://bay:[removed password]@db/bay");
> echo "It gets here - the seg. fault seems to happen on exit\n";
> ?>
